About The Position

We are seeking a skilled attorney to join our Legal team. As Corporate Counsel supporting the Play! Pokémon program and Esports, you will help create unforgettable player experiences—safely, fairly, and globally. Your work ensures that every event, from a local Prerelease to a major international tournament, runs smoothly within the framework of Pokémon’s policies and brand standards and in compliance to local laws and regulations. In this role, you’ll be the legal backbone helping Pokémon deliver magical player experiences, supporting the world‑class events, thriving global communities, and competitive programs that bring Pokémon fans together across the globe. Job Summary: The Legal team at The Pokémon Company International seeks an attorney to serve as front-line legal support and commercial counsel for our Play! Pokémon program and Esports business teams. This person will work closely with and advise internal partner teams on business, contractual, and regulatory issues. The person should be able to build and maintain a reputation for delivering timely, reliable, accurate, and thorough advice to our business partners. Developing strong relationships with Legal and other stakeholder teams in Bellevue and London is also critical to this role.

Requirements

  • Bar license in good standing; admission to the Washington State Bar Association (WSBA) or other state bar required; if admitted to other state bar, must successfully register with the WSBA.
  • J.D. from an accredited law school or equivalent degree.
  • 3+ years experience as an attorney (private practice, government or in-house).
  • Exceptional drafting, negotiation, communication (written and verbal), and interpersonal skills.
  • Demonstrable experience innovating new processes to streamline operations and increase efficiency, transparency, and comprehension between business partner and legal teams.
  • Demonstrable experience working in building close and collegial working relationships with team members in aligned or related support areas.
  • Experience working with multinational corporations and a strong ability to facilitate cross-cultural communications.
  • Ability to travel domestically and internationally for fixed event dates and provide on-site legal support that requires standing or walking for the duration of the conventions, which can be multiple days.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ience in advertising or marketing law, sweepstakes and competitions, intellectual property transactions, or data privacy is preferred.
  • Experience with children's advertising and consumer protection law is a plus.
  • Experience working in-house with a company in the interactive entertainment industry is a plus.

Responsibilities

  • Provide legal guidance on a diverse range of marketing and regulatory activities for the Organized Play and Events business units, who run our Play! Pokémon program and Esports business.
  • Review sweepstakes, competitions, activations, promotional, and other consumer facing materials to ensure compliance with applicable global laws and policy (including FTC Guidelines, CARU Guidelines, internal company guidelines, and other industry standards and practices).
  • Exercise sound legal judgment under time pressure, rapidly distilling and analyzing issues to deliver clear, actionable, and pragmatic guidance.
  • Draft and negotiate a wide range of commercial agreements including vendor, entertainment and media licenses, team participation and licensing agreements, and sponsorship agreements (directly and in coordination with Contract Specialists or other legal team members).
  • Develop tools, policies, processes, resources, and playbooks for use by the legal department and business partners, balancing compliance, efficiency, speed and scale with pragmatism and integrity.
  • Travel (domestic and international) occasionally to provide on-site legal support at various events.
